The impact of investment in information and communication technology on the financial performance of Karaj Region 1 Municipality, considering the mediating role of knowledge management.

Abstract
The maturity of information technology creates unique opportunities for developing countries to compete in the global economy. The increasing growth of technology, especially information technology in the world, has reduced the time and space barriers and problems related to business affairs, and the general access of people to the Internet has made it possible to trade and do business via the Internet, or in other words, e-commerce and e-business, a special place in developed countries. The main purpose of this research was to determine the impact of investment in information and communication technology on the financial performance of the Municipality of Karaj Region 1, considering the mediating role of knowledge management. In this research, two parts of descriptive and inferential analysis were used to analyze and examine the data. In the descriptive analysis section, frequency distribution tables, percentages and graphs were used, and the demographic characteristics of the respondents were examined using SPSS20 software, and in the inferential analysis section, the Kolmogorov-Smirnov test was used. The results obtained showed that; Investment in information and communication technology, with a t-statistic of 2.920, which was reported to be significant at a 99% confidence level, has a positive and significant impact on the financial performance of Karaj Municipality.
